Nice clean hotel wih good sized rooms. Excellent breakfast. Very quiet for a good night's sleep. Slighly firm mattress which all of us particularly liked. I do not prefer mattresses that are too soft. Free and fast Wifi. Less than 5 min walk to Lepanto Metro station. Tiber river bank is 2 min away. 15 min walk to Vatican and... More

Splendid boutique hotel, extremely well located: a 12-minute walk to the Vatican and to Piazza del Popolo, and just two blocks from the Lepanto Metro Station for easy access to all of Rome. The staff is very courteous, professional and knowledgeable, and makes you feel like an honored guest and not like just another tourist. The hotel’s breakfast is incredibly... More
